Understanding Windows 10 S Mode

Windows 10 S Mode is a streamlined version of Windows 10 designed for simplicity and security. It offers a user-friendly experience with a focus on the Microsoft Store for app downloads. However, this comes with limitations:

  • App Restrictions: You can only install apps from the Microsoft Store, limiting your choices and potentially excluding essential software.
  • Browser Limitations: Only Microsoft Edge is available, preventing you from using popular browsers like Chrome or Firefox.
  • No System Modifications: You can’t alter system settings or install third-party drivers, making customization difficult.

The Switching Process: A Step-by-Step Guide

Switching out of S Mode is a straightforward process. Here’s how to do it:

1. Open the Microsoft Store: Click the Microsoft Store icon on your taskbar.
2. Search for “Switch out of S mode”: Type this phrase into the search bar and select the relevant result.
3. Follow the on-screen instructions: The process involves accepting the terms and conditions and restarting your device.
4. Enjoy the freedom: After the restart, your device will be running in the full Windows 10 experience.

What You Need to Learn

1. Can I switch back to S Mode after switching out?

Yes, but it requires a clean install of Windows 10. You cannot simply switch back to S Mode without reinstalling.

2. Will I lose my data after switching?

No, your data will remain intact. The switching process only changes the operating system‘s mode, not your personal files.

3. Is switching out of S Mode safe?

Yes, it’s safe as long as you follow the official instructions and take appropriate security measures.

4. What are the main differences between S Mode and the full Windows 10 experience?

S Mode restricts you to apps from the Microsoft Store, limits browser choices, and prevents system modifications. The full Windows 10 experience offers greater flexibility and customization.

5. Is there a cost associated with switching out of S Mode?

No, switching out of S Mode is free. You only need to follow the steps outlined above.
